Earthquake Details: 63 km NNE of Ruteng, Indonesia
Aug 20, 2026, 08:53:58
A magnitude 4.8 earthquake occurred near 63 km NNE of Ruteng, Indonesia on Aug 20, 2026 at 08:53:58. The seismic event was recorded at a depth of 38.01 km. No tsunami warning was issued.
